Description: Located in the heart of the highlands of the stunning Lam Dong province, my restaurant aims to provide an authentic and personal taste of Vietnamese food and culture. We cater to a wide range of locals and travelers on a variety of budgets and sizes - without compromising our quality. Our specialty lies in preparing only the best locally grown vegetables with a wide variety of organically farmed meat. We are also privileged to be able to offer a steady supply of fresh squid from Mui Ne, as well as, the region's abundant fresh water catfish. If you are just looking for something light and social, you may also consider tasting our crispy rice pancakes. You are welcome to make reservations in advance or simply turn up and we will ensure that your experience will be a memorable one. Looking forward to meeting you, Hieu 16 January, 2013
